Government allocates funding for two bog walks in Roscommon

€11,400 has been allocated for the Carrowbehy/Cahir Bog Walk in west Roscommon.

The government has allocated almost €16,000  for two bog walks in Co Roscommon.

Kilteevan Tidy Towns has been given over €4,500 for a project called the Lilliput Way.

And €11,400 has been allocated for the Carrowbehy/Cahir Bog Walk in west Roscommon.

Advertisement

A total of 45 conservation projects are set to benefit from €800,000 in funding, as part of the announcement.
